XM Group is regulated by multiple top-tier authorities including the FCA (UK), CySEC (Cyprus), and ASIC (Australia), providing strong investor protection for Croatia traders. HotForex HFM is regulated by the FCA, CySEC, and FSCA (South Africa), among others. Neither broker is directly regulated by the Croatian Financial Services Supervisory Agency (HANFA), but they comply with EU financial regulations through CySEC. For Croatia traders, this means funds are held in segregated accounts and negative balance protection is in place. Both brokers also participate in investor compensation schemes (e.g., ICF in Cyprus) up to €20,000, offering an extra layer of security.

Both XM Group and HotForex HFM offer Islamic (swap-free) accounts for Croatia traders who require Sharia-compliant trading. XM provides swap-free accounts for all account types with no additional fees or time limits, making it ideal for long-term positions. HotForex HFM also offers Islamic accounts but may charge a small administrative fee after holding positions overnight for more than a certain number of days. Croatia traders of Muslim faith should compare these terms carefully. Both brokers allow easy conversion of existing accounts to Islamic status by contacting customer support.
